ISIS bottom brackets are not external bearing designs but very similar to Shimano Octalinks. They have an internal cartridge that is usually threaded into a 68 mm English threaded bottom bracket shell or, more rarely, a 70 mm wide Italian threaded shell. They have splines at both ends of the spindle and the crank arms mate with these splines and are held by threaded bolts.
